Multiplicative Reasoning
Using area models and partial products to understand the mechanics of multi-digit multiplication.
Key Questions
- 1How can breaking a number into its place value parts make multiplication more manageable?
- 2What is the relationship between the area of a rectangle and the product of two numbers?
- 3When is the standard algorithm more efficient than mental math strategies?
